Kaventuman is a fictional city-state and archipelago used in speculative fiction and tabletop games. In most depictions it lies in the eastern sea, comprising several inhabited islands connected by ferries and causeways. The urban core centers on Kaventuma, a historic port city surrounded by districts on the larger islands. The landscape includes mangrove coastlines, hills, and terraced fields.
